Senior C++ developer( Гарда Технологии )

09 Декабря

Партнерские Вакансии

Город:

Москва

Занятость:

Полная занятость

Опыт:

Более 6 лет

Компания "Гарда Технологии"

Мы создаем высоконагруженную распределённую платформу для защиты от скрытых угроз. Для борьбы со злоумышленниками в реальном времени нам нужен высокопроизводительный системный агент, разворачиваемый на рабочих станциях и ноутбуках под операционными системами семейства Linux.
В команду разработки агента мы ищем опытного С++ разработчика, желающего заложить основу продукта и влиять на его судьбу. Ключевые аспекты нашего проекта: высокая нагрузка/надежность, скорость реакции. Стремимся использовать самые современные технологии и подходы к проектированию и реализации, при этом поддерживая стандарты безопасного кода.

Чем предстоит заниматься:

  • проектировать и разрабатывать C++ агент для сбора телеметрии и системных метрик;
  • разрабатывать кроссплатформенный и Linux specific код агента;
  • принимать участие в разработке архитектуры уровня С3 и С4;
  • следовать стандартам разработки безопасного кода;
  • отлаживать, устранять ошибки, улучшать код, проводить рефакторинг;
  • искать оптимальные технических решения, проверяя гипотезы и разрабатывая прототипы;
  • вести техническую документацию.

Наши ожидания от кандидата:

  • отличное знание языка C++, применение стандартов 17/20;
  • навыки оптимизации производительности и профилирования, понимание влияния на энергопотребление;
  • знание основных структур данных, алгоритмов, паттернов проектирования;
  • глубокое понимание многопоточности, синхронизации, lock-free структур, работы памяти и модели памяти;
  • опыт работы с низкоуровневыми системными и платформенными API Linux;
  • способность и желание погружаться в решение сложных проблем;
  • активная жизненная позиция, высокий уровень самоорганизации;
  • английский на уровне чтения технической документации.

Будет плюсом:

  • опыт в кибербезопасности;
  • работа с gRPC, очередями сообщений (ZeroMQ и другие);
  • опыт работы с CMake и Conan;
  • понимание внутренних механизмов х86 архитектуры, ядра ОС Linux;
  • написание Unit-тестов и интеграционных на GoogleTest.
Похожие вакансии

01 Декабря

Технолог-разработчик / Химик-технолог (косметические средства) / для участия в ТВ (TV-шоу)

Москва

Компания "Shopping Live" Shopping Live – единственный телемагазин в России, отвечающий международным стандартам телешопинга, входящий в...

Отправить резюме подробнее

01 Декабря

Инженер-технолог

Москва

от 115 000 до 150 000 руб.

Компания "Государственный космический научно-производственный центр им. М.В. Хруничева" Государственный космический научно-производственный...

Отправить резюме подробнее

01 Декабря

Senior продуктовый аналитик( Точка )

Москва

до 550 000 руб.

Компания "Точка" Ищем опытного продуктового аналитика в Точку. Мы — финтех-компания, создаём онлайн-банк и другие сервисы для предпринимателей и...

Отправить резюме подробнее

01 Декабря

Android разработчик / Senior( ЛитРес )

Москва

Компания "ЛитРес" Чем предстоит заниматься: Разрабатывать и развивать Android-приложения Литрес Поддерживать и улучшать...

Отправить резюме подробнее

02 Декабря

Технолог обувного производства( Сеть магазинов женской одежды LIME )

Москва

Компания "Сеть магазинов женской одежды LIME" LIMÉ -бренд одежды, обуви и аксессуаров, созданный в 2008 году. Наши магазины представлены в...

Отправить резюме подробнее

Вакансия размещена в отрасли

Информационные технологии / IT / Интернет: